Frequent flyer numbers are generally non-transferable and intended for the individual whose name is on the account. Your partner should sign up for their own frequent flyer program to accumulate benefits. However, use your points to book flights for them if the airline’s policy allows it.

- Can I share my frequent flyer number with my partner? No, frequent flyer numbers are generally non-transferable and intended for the account holder only. Partners should register their own accounts.
- Can I use my frequent flyer points to book flights for my partner? Yes, many airlines allow you to use your points to book flights for others, including partners, subject to the airline’s policies.
- How can my partner earn frequent flyer miles if they don’t have an account? Your partner should sign up for their own frequent flyer program to accumulate miles and enjoy the benefits.
